Blakelands Country House

This is a little blog about one of our nearest & dearest wedding locations Blakelands Country House

Blakelands Country House, set in the heart of the South Staffordshire Countryside provides a beautiful venue for your wedding or special occasion. Set in ten acres of walled gardens, paddocks and lake, offering a unique and historic setting.

Blakelands Country House is absolutely charming, constructed in 1722 & lovingly restored by the family that own & have conducted weddings here for nearly 30 years. This experience, knowledge & compassion is evident throughout our time working at Blakelands. 

One of the Morgan family, either Paul, Heather, Chloe plus their A team of staff are on hand to assist to make your day run as smoothly as possible ~ you may even find a family pet around the grounds happy to see you too!
